ABU DHABI – United Arab Emirates government announced public holiday for government sector employees on Friday, June 27, 2025.
Federal Authority for Government Human Resources (FAHR) confirmed that this holiday will apply to all public sector workers, allowing them to enjoy a three-day long weekend when combined with the regular Saturday and Sunday off.
The announcement highlights importance of the Hijri calendar in Gulf region, which follows the lunar months and starts the new year on the first day of Muharram. Normal office hours in government departments will resume on Monday, June 30.
This initiative not only honors the cultural and religious significance of the Hijri New Year but also provides an opportunity for employees to spend time with family and participate in related celebrations.
UAE announced its official public holidays for 2025, with at least 12 days off including major Islamic celebrations and the National Day. While most dates are set, exact timings of Eid and Islamic holidays will be confirmed based on moon sightings, with scientific predictions guiding the estimates. The new holiday regulations apply to both public and private sectors starting January 1, 2025.
